Thak Thak Gang active in Dehradun, one member arrested

PIONEEREDGE NEWS SERVICE | Dehradun
Dehradun police have arrested a member of the Thak Thak gang, which targets people on city roads to steal valuables. The gang reportedly approaches vehicles at curves, red lights or slow-moving areas, distracts drivers and takes items from inside the vehicles.
The officials informed that a man Ritendra Kumar of THDC Banjarawala, Patelnagar registered a complaint that an unknown person distracted him and snatched his mobile phone. The police started the investigation and a team inspected the area and reviewed nearby CCTV footage. Local informants also assisted the investigation.
The officials informed that the police apprehended Sartaj (44) on Sunday near Palm City in Dehradun after a tip from an informant. The police also recovered an iPhone 16 Pro from his possession which was allegedly stolen from a driver in Patelnagar.
The officials informed that during questioning, Sartaj revealed that the gang operates in pairs, with one member engaging the driver while the other takes items from the vehicle. Police continue to investigate and work to identify and arrest other members of the gang. The officials advise residents to stay alert, avoid lowering windows unnecessarily and report any suspicious activity.
